Summary

The primary function of an Automotive Lube Technician is to safely provide an excellent service experience for our guests. Technicians work with their hands on cars, such as changing oil and filters, adding fluids, checking tire pressure and washing windows. They must also have the ability to read and interpret documents such as safety rules, operating and maintenance instructions, and procedure manuals, as well as be able to speak effectively with guests and employees.

  • Perform upper and lower level lube technicians functions. The job will focus around fluid checks and basic maintenance.
  • Change a vehicle’s oil, check the transmission fluid and other fluid levels, inspect various belts and filters, and check air levels and gauges.

Working Conditions: Must be able to stand on concrete or metal surfaces for extended periods of time. Work in an environment that frequently experiences extreme hot and cold temperatures, loud noises, and exhaust fumes. Lift and move inventory items, trashcans and other work related items (up to 50 pounds). Must be able to stand and move six to eight hours per day. Must be able to push, pull, pull up, bend at the knees and waist, twist body at the waist, raise and hold arms overhead, turn head-neck-shoulders as needed, grasp and hold tools and other items with hands, for either extended periods of time or many times throughout the shift.
